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
An Outline of Metal Polishing - Nearly always, the finishing of metal is required for aesthetic reasons or for clean-room application. It is one of the more common treatments due to its efficiency in intensifying the overall beauty of the product, for example, motorcycle parts, car parts or kitchenware. Also, many clean-rooms need a lustrous finish in an effort to lower the permeability of the components which will cause debris to gather and contaminate. An outstanding illustration of this application would be in a vacuum chamber. You will find a large number of different ways to finish metals, and we'll look into some of the techniques required. Various metals can be polished electromechanically, chemically, manually by hand, or with purpose built buffing machines. A finishing paste or compound is typically used, that could consist of limestone, aluminum oxide, dolomite, chalk, chromium oxide, tripoli, or iron oxide. Polishing stainless steel, because of its mediocre th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its somewhat high viscosity is among the most time intensive. However, things made of non-ferrous metal will be more amenable to polishing, as they need the least number of processes.
When a high processing quality is just not considered necessary, higher pad speeds can be utilised. A decreased pad speed is utilized when a premium quality mirror finish is expected. Polishing buffs covered with compound can be appreciably impacted by the load on the buffing pad. The level of the surface pressure can be elevated within certain levels, but going over the maximum amount of pressure not merely cuts down the quality level of treatment, but also can worsen effectiveness, might result in wear to the part, and there is also a significant heating up of the pieces being worked on, attributable to friction. When you are working on thin items, it is greater temperature (and the corresponding bendability of the material) that will usually cause items to bend, flex or warp. Overall, it will take a highly trained polisher to factor in all of these fundamentals to equally prevent harm to the metal part and to work successfully. In order to radically improve the standard of the resulting surface, the buffing process is required to be accomplished with less vigour and not a large amount of pressure to be able to finally complete a surface with no scores or marks coming from the buffing process, subsequently ending up with a fabulous mirror finish.
